I’ve had my MAX 01 for nearly a year now and it’s completely silent. Honestly, I struggle to see where any creaking could come from. The front is a 5 mm carbon-fiber plate, with grips that are moulded directly onto it arguably some of the hardest grips on the market. That area is basically rock solid. The rear enclosure is machined from a solid block of aluminium, shaped specifically for the MAX 01 housing. So again, not much room for noise there either. The only realistic source I can think of is the screws that secure the front carbon-fiber plate. I’d double-check those and make sure they’re properly tightened that’s really the only place where any noise could originate. In my own experience this wheel is built like a tank. If something sounds off, maybe something got loose .

This applies to CPP Lite and CPP EVO pedals as well. To use the M-DVF rumble motor kit, the pedals must be connected directly to your PC’s motherboard via USB. If the pedals are connected through the wheelbase USB pass-through, the pedals themselves will function, but the rumble motors will not.

You can control your steering wheel LEDs buttons and Rpm bar though Conspit 2.0 Link app or Simhub . But you can't copy same settings straight away from one program to another. You will have to choose which one your going to use and customise your steering wheel there . Or you can have custom profiles in both of programs . But you can only use one program at the time to control your steering wheel LEDs profiles . To use your 300 GT in Simhub you will need to activate Simhub mode in Conspit Link app. And disabled it when you want to use Conspit link all to control your steering wheel settings.
